868 +#define _FC_ENCAPS_H_
869 +
870 +/*
871 + * Protocol definitions from RFC 3643 - Fibre Channel Frame Encapsulation.
872 + *
873 + * Note: The frame length field is the number of 32-bit words in
874 + * the encapsulation including the fcip_encaps_header, CRC and EOF words.
875 + * The minimum frame length value in bytes is (32 + 24 + 4 + 4) * 4 = 64.
876 + * The maximum frame length value in bytes is (32 + 24 + 2112 + 4 + 4) = 2172.
877 + */
878 +#define FC_ENCAPS_MIN_FRAME_LEN 64 /* min frame len (bytes) (see above) */
879 +#define FC_ENCAPS_MAX_FRAME_LEN (FC_ENCAPS_MIN_FRAME_LEN + FC_MAX_PAYLOAD)
880 +
881 +#define FC_ENCAPS_VER 1 /* current version number */
882 +
883 +struct fc_encaps_hdr {
884 + __u8 fc_proto; /* protocol number */
885 + __u8 fc_ver; /* version of encapsulation */
886 + __u8 fc_proto_n; /* ones complement of protocol */
887 + __u8 fc_ver_n; /* ones complement of version */
888 +
889 + unsigned char fc_proto_data[8]; /* protocol specific data */
890 +
891 + __be16 fc_len_flags; /* 10-bit length/4 w/ 6 flag bits */
892 + __be16 fc_len_flags_n; /* ones complement of length / flags */
893 +
894 + /*
895 + * Offset 0x10
896 + */
897 + __be32 fc_time[2]; /* time stamp: seconds and fraction */
898 + __be32 fc_crc; /* CRC */
899 + __be32 fc_sof; /* start of frame (see FC_SOF below) */
900 +
901 + /* 0x20 - FC frame content followed by EOF word */
902 +};
903 +
904 +#define FCIP_ENCAPS_HDR_LEN 0x20 /* expected length for asserts */
905 +
906 +/*
907 + * Macro's for making redundant copies of EOF and SOF.
908 + */
909 +#define FC_XY(x, y) ((((x) & 0xff) << 8) | ((y) & 0xff))
910 +#define FC_XYXY(x, y) ((FCIP_XY(x, y) << 16) | FCIP_XY(x, y))
911 +#define FC_XYNN(x, y) (FCIP_XYXY(x, y) ^ 0xffff)
912 +
913 +#define FC_SOF_ENCODE(n) FC_XYNN(n, n)
914 +#define FC_EOF_ENCODE(n) FC_XYNN(n, n)
915 +
916 +/*
917 + * SOF / EOF bytes.
918 + */
919 +enum fc_sof {
920 + FC_SOF_F = 0x28, /* fabric */
921 + FC_SOF_I4 = 0x29, /* initiate class 4 */
922 + FC_SOF_I2 = 0x2d, /* initiate class 2 */
923 + FC_SOF_I3 = 0x2e, /* initiate class 3 */
924 + FC_SOF_N4 = 0x31, /* normal class 4 */
925 + FC_SOF_N2 = 0x35, /* normal class 2 */
926 + FC_SOF_N3 = 0x36, /* normal class 3 */
927 + FC_SOF_C4 = 0x39, /* activate class 4 */
928 +} __attribute__((packed));
929 +
930 +enum fc_eof {
931 + FC_EOF_N = 0x41, /* normal (not last frame of seq) */
932 + FC_EOF_T = 0x42, /* terminate (last frame of sequence) */
933 + FC_EOF_RT = 0x44,
934 + FC_EOF_DT = 0x46, /* disconnect-terminate class-1 */
935 + FC_EOF_NI = 0x49, /* normal-invalid */
936 + FC_EOF_DTI = 0x4e, /* disconnect-terminate-invalid */
937 + FC_EOF_RTI = 0x4f,
938 + FC_EOF_A = 0x50, /* abort */
939 +} __attribute__((packed));
940 +
941 +#define FC_SOF_CLASS_MASK 0x06 /* mask for class of service in SOF */
942 +
943 +/*
944 + * Define classes in terms of the SOF code (initial).
945 + */
946 +enum fc_class {
947 + FC_CLASS_NONE = 0, /* software value indicating no class */
948 + FC_CLASS_2 = FC_SOF_I2,
949 + FC_CLASS_3 = FC_SOF_I3,
950 + FC_CLASS_4 = FC_SOF_I4,
951 + FC_CLASS_F = FC_SOF_F,
952 +};
953 +
954 +/*
955 + * Determine whether SOF code indicates the need for a BLS ACK.
956 + */
957 +static inline int fc_sof_needs_ack(enum fc_sof sof)
958 +{
959 + return (~sof) & 0x02; /* true for class 1, 2, 4, 6, or F */
960 +}
961 +
962 +/*
963 + * Given an fc_class, return the normal (non-initial) SOF value.
964 + */
965 +static inline enum fc_sof fc_sof_normal(enum fc_class class)
966 +{
967 + return class + FC_SOF_N3 - FC_SOF_I3; /* diff is always 8 */
968 +}
969 +
970 +/*
971 + * Compute class from SOF value.
972 + */
973 +static inline enum fc_class fc_sof_class(enum fc_sof sof)
974 +{
975 + return (sof & 0x7) | FC_SOF_F;
976 +}
977 +
978 +/*
979 + * Determine whether SOF is for the initial frame of a sequence.
980 + */
981 +static inline int fc_sof_is_init(enum fc_sof sof)
982 +{
983 + return sof < 0x30;
984 +}
985 +
986 +#endif /* _FC_ENCAPS_H_ */

1143 +#define _FC_FCOE_H_
1144 +
1145 +/*
1146 + * FCoE - Fibre Channel over Ethernet.
1147 + */
1148 +
1149 +/*
1150 + * The FCoE ethertype eventually goes in net/if_ether.h.
1151 + */
1152 +#ifndef ETH_P_FCOE
1153 +#define ETH_P_FCOE 0x8906 /* FCOE ether type */
1154 +#endif
1155 +
1156 +/*
1157 + * FC_FCOE_OUI hasn't been standardized yet. XXX TBD.
1158 + */
1159 +#ifndef FC_FCOE_OUI
1160 +#define FC_FCOE_OUI 0x0efc00 /* upper 24 bits of FCOE dest MAC TBD */
1161 +#endif
1162 +
1163 +/*
1164 + * The destination MAC address for the fabric login may get a different OUI.
1165 + * This isn't standardized yet.
1166 + */
1167 +#ifndef FC_FCOE_FLOGI_MAC
1168 +/* gateway MAC - TBD */
1169 +#define FC_FCOE_FLOGI_MAC { 0x0e, 0xfc, 0x00, 0xff, 0xff, 0xfe }
1170 +#endif
1171 +
1172 +#define FC_FCOE_VER 0 /* version */
1173 +
1174 +/*
1175 + * Ethernet Addresses based on FC S_ID and D_ID.
1176 + * Generated by FC_FCOE_OUI | S_ID/D_ID
1177 + */
1178 +#define FC_FCOE_ENCAPS_ID(n) (((u64) FC_FCOE_OUI << 24) | (n))
1179 +#define FC_FCOE_DECAPS_ID(n) ((n) >> 24)
1180 +
1181 +/*
1182 + * FCoE frame header - 14 bytes
1183 + *
1184 + * This is the August 2007 version of the FCoE header as defined by T11.
1185 + * This follows the VLAN header, which includes the ethertype.
1186 + */
1187 +struct fcoe_hdr {
1188 + __u8 fcoe_ver; /* version field - upper 4 bits */
1189 + __u8 fcoe_resvd[12]; /* reserved - send zero and ignore */
1190 + __u8 fcoe_sof; /* start of frame per RFC 3643 */
1191 +};
1192 +
1193 +#define FC_FCOE_DECAPS_VER(hp) ((hp)->fcoe_ver >> 4)
1194 +#define FC_FCOE_ENCAPS_VER(hp, ver) ((hp)->fcoe_ver = (ver) << 4)
1195 +
1196 +/*
1197 + * FCoE CRC & EOF - 8 bytes.
1198 + */
1199 +struct fcoe_crc_eof {
1200 + __le32 fcoe_crc32; /* CRC for FC packet */
1201 + __u8 fcoe_eof; /* EOF from RFC 3643 */
1202 + __u8 fcoe_resvd[3]; /* reserved - send zero and ignore */
1203 +} __attribute__((packed));
1204 +
1205 +/*
1206 + * Store OUI + DID into MAC address field.
1207 + */
1208 +static inline void fc_fcoe_set_mac(u8 *mac, u8 *did)
1209 +{
1210 + mac[0] = (u8) (FC_FCOE_OUI >> 16);
1211 + mac[1] = (u8) (FC_FCOE_OUI >> 8);
1212 + mac[2] = (u8) FC_FCOE_OUI;
1213 + mac[3] = did[0];
1214 + mac[4] = did[1];
1215 + mac[5] = did[2];
1216 +}
1217 +
1218 +/*
1219 + * VLAN header. This is also defined in linux/if_vlan.h, but for kernels only.
1220 + */
1221 +struct fcoe_vlan_hdr {
1222 + __be16 vlan_tag; /* VLAN tag including priority */
1223 + __be16 vlan_ethertype; /* encapsulated ethertype ETH_P_FCOE */
1224 +};
1225 +
1226 +#ifndef ETH_P_8021Q
1227 +#define ETH_P_8021Q 0x8100
1228 +#endif
1229 +
1230 +#endif /* _FC_FCOE_H_ */
